地质工程领域研究生层次卓越工程师计划培养模式探讨  

The Discussion of Training Model of Graduate Level Excellence Engineer Program in the Area of Geological Engineering Discipline

摘  要:根据地质工程学科领域的专业特点,分析了目前研究生层次卓越工程师计划运行中存在的不足,探讨了培养目标和培养模式,将“产学研”合作的产出成果划分为基本成果~高水平成果若干等级,认为研究生层次卓越工程师计划应以培养高水平的“应用”与“创新”兼备的复合型人才为目标,建立校企联合、校内和校外双导师制的培养模式,建设涵盖不同专业方向的“产学研”基地,争取取得高水平的产出成果,并对“产学研”基地建设提出了建议。According to the professional characteristics of geological engineering discipline, this paper ana-lyzed the problems existing in the current program of graduate level excellence engineer. The raining objective and training model were discussed. The achievements of the Industry-Teaching-Research collaboration outputs were divided into a certain number level, from basic level achievement to high level achievement. It is considered that the aim of graduate level excellence engineer program is training inter-disciplinary talents both of application and innovation. The training model should be the combination of school and enterprise, and execute double tutors system. The bases of industry, teaching and research be built should include different professional directions and the achievements of outputs should aim to high level. Furthermore, some suggestions were put forward to building the base of industry, teaching and research.
